About This Item

1970. First Edition. Hardcover. Good Condition/Good. First Printing. 480 pages. Binding is tight, covers and spine fully intact. Slight reading-wear and bumping to corners. Jacket in new Brodart protector. Some slight moisture discoloration and rubbing to top edge of boards. Some nicking/nibbling to edges of dustjacket. Previous owner's name inked on flyleaf (otherwise text unmarked). Quantity Available: 1. Shipped Weight: Under 2 pounds. Category: Film & Media::Film Studies; ISBN: 0671205544. Inventory No: 030912.
